About Jean‐Moïse Suisse
Jean‐Moïse Suisse is a scholar working on Bioengineering, Catalysis and Polymers and Plastics, having authored 25 papers that have together received 772 indexed citations. Recurring topics across this work include Analytical Chemistry and Sensors (13 papers), Gas Sensing Nanomaterials and Sensors (9 papers) and Conducting polymers and applications (7 papers). The work is most often cited by research in Bioengineering (230 citations), Catalysis (197 citations) and Electronic, Optical and Magnetic Materials (237 citations). Jean‐Moïse Suisse has collaborated with scholars based in France, Germany and Japan. Frequent co-authors include Marcel Bouvet, Laurent Douce, R. Welter, W. J. Dobbs, Rita Meunier‐Prest, Daniel Guillon, Andreas Taubert, J. Rossignol, Yanli Chen and A. Maisse-Francois. Their work appears in journals such as Angewandte Chemie International Edition, ACS Applied Materials & Interfaces and Sensors.
